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Verifies stock to work order requirements (alloy, temper, gauge, size, producer, lot no, and grain direction)
- Sets up saw
- Cuts and verifies parts are within customer required tolerances using micrometer and caliper instruments
- Marks each part with customer required identification
- Labels and marks each remnant per AMI rem policy
- Stamps work orders with quality issued inspection stamp as required by Q.C. manual
- Performs daily maintenance checks of metal saw and completes check list
- Performs weekly maintenance per schedule
- Performs daily housekeeping of work area
- Coordinates pick up of scrap metal containers
- Adheres to safety policies and procedures
- Operated forklift and overhead crane, as required
- Performs in process and final inspection of parts
- Participate in TQM and SPC meetings as required
- In smaller facilities, may perform additional duties such as physical receiving and packing
- May require lifting up to 50 pounds at a time
